Question fréquente : comment supprimer un fichier vieux de 1 an sous Linux ?

Comment supprimer un fichier vieux de 1 an sous Unix ?

/chemin/vers/fichiers* est le chemin d'accès aux fichiers à supprimer. -mtime est utilisé pour spécifier le nombre de jours d'ancienneté du fichier. +365 trouvera les fichiers de plus de 365 jours, soit un an. -exec vous permet de passer une commande telle que rm.

Comment supprimer les anciens fichiers sous Linux ?

Comment supprimer des fichiers de plus de 30 jours sous Linux

  1. Supprimer les fichiers de plus de 30 jours. Vous pouvez utiliser la commande find pour rechercher tous les fichiers modifiés depuis plus de X jours. …
  2. Supprimer les fichiers avec une extension spécifique. Au lieu de supprimer tous les fichiers, vous pouvez également ajouter plus de filtres pour rechercher la commande. …
  3. Supprimer l'ancien répertoire de manière récursive.

Comment supprimer un fichier 2019 sous Linux ?

Comment supprimer des fichiers

  1. Pour supprimer un seul fichier, utilisez la commande rm ou unlink suivi du nom du fichier : unlink filename rm filename. …
  2. Pour supprimer plusieurs fichiers à la fois, utilisez la commande rm suivie des noms de fichiers séparés par un espace. …
  3. Utilisez le rm avec l'option -i pour confirmer chaque fichier avant de le supprimer : rm -i nom(s) de fichier

Comment lister les anciens fichiers sous Linux ?

Pour rechercher des fichiers datant d'au moins 24 heures, utilisez -mtime +0 ou (m+0) . Si vous voulez trouver des fichiers qui ont été modifiés pour la dernière fois hier ou avant, vous pouvez utiliser find avec le prédicat -newermt : find -name '*2015*' !

Où est le fichier des 30 derniers jours sous Linux ?

Vous pouvez également rechercher les fichiers modifiés avant X jours. Utiliser l'option -mtime avec la commande find pour rechercher des fichiers en fonction de l'heure de modification suivie du nombre de jours. Le nombre de jours peut être utilisé sous deux formats.

Comment trouver des fichiers de plus d'un an sous Unix ?

4 réponses. Tu pourrais commencer par dire trouver /var/dtpdev/tmp/ -type f -mtime +15 . Cela trouvera tous les fichiers de plus de 15 jours et imprimera leurs noms. Facultativement, vous pouvez spécifier -print à la fin de la commande, mais c'est l'action par défaut.

Comment supprimer des fichiers de plus de 15 jours sous Linux ?

Explication

  1. Le premier argument est le chemin d'accès aux fichiers. Il peut s'agir d'un chemin, d'un répertoire ou d'un caractère générique comme dans l'exemple ci-dessus. …
  2. Le deuxième argument, -mtime, est utilisé pour spécifier le nombre de jours d'ancienneté du fichier. …
  3. Le troisième argument, -exec, vous permet de passer une commande telle que rm.

Comment supprimer des fichiers de plus de 7 jours UNIX ?

Explication:

  1. find : la commande unix pour rechercher des fichiers/répertoires/liens, etc.
  2. /path/to/ : le répertoire dans lequel commencer votre recherche.
  3. -type f : ne trouve que des fichiers.
  4. -Nom '*. …
  5. -mtime +7 : ne considère que ceux dont le temps de modification est supérieur à 7 jours.
  6. -execdir...

Comment supprimer plus de 10 jours sous Linux ?

Remplacez -delete par -depth -print pour tester cette commande avant de l'exécuter ( -delete implique -depth ). Cela supprimera tous les fichiers (type f) modifiés depuis plus de 14 jours sous /root/Maildir/ de manière récursive à partir de là et plus profondément (mindepth 1).

Comment supprimer tous les fichiers d'un répertoire sous Linux ?

Ouvrez l'application du terminal. Pour tout supprimer dans un répertoire, exécutez : rm /path/to/dir/* Pour supprimer tous les sous-répertoires et fichiers : rm -r /chemin/vers/répertoire/*
...
Comprendre l'option de commande rm qui a supprimé tous les fichiers d'un répertoire

  1. -r : Supprime les répertoires et leur contenu de manière récursive.
  2. -f : Forcer l'option. …
  3. -v : option verbeuse.

Comment supprimer un répertoire complet sous Linux ?

Pour supprimer un répertoire et tout son contenu, y compris les sous-répertoires et fichiers, utilisez la commande rm avec l'option récursive, -r . Les répertoires supprimés avec la commande rmdir ne peuvent pas être récupérés, ni les répertoires et leur contenu supprimés avec la commande rm -r.

Comment supprimer un dossier ?

Suppression ou suppression de répertoires (commande rmdir)

  1. Pour vider et supprimer un répertoire, tapez ce qui suit : rm mydir/* mydir/.* rmdir mydir. …
  2. Pour supprimer le répertoire /tmp/jones/demo/mydir et tous les répertoires en dessous, tapez ce qui suit : cd /tmp rmdir -p jones/demo/mydir.
Comme ce poste? Merci de partager à vos amis :
Système d'exploitation aujourd'hui